When Gotham's Caped Crusader clears the city's streets of the criminal collateral, the gritty Arkham Asylum grows a little more crowded. Here in Gotham's psychiatric hospital for the criminally insane, dangerous figures from Batman's past reside, biding their time. And when Batman becomes trapped inside the walls of Arkham, the Joker and a host of other notorious villains aren't about to let him escape without a fight for his life.Batman: Arkham Asylum takes you inside the sinister confines of Arkham and gives you free rein to explore the infamous island for the first time. Assume the role of Batman, relying on your wits, strength and arsenal of gadgets to foil a demented scheme cooked up by the Joker. Cling to the shadows, employing the utmost stealth to help you hunt down Gotham's most notorious villains without being seen. The Game of the Year Edition features four extra challenge maps not included with the original release. An innovative new technology lets you explore the feared hospital and fight Gotham's greatest villains in 3D. Face off against an array of enemies, including Harley Quinn, Victor Zsasz and Killer Croc, and do your best to unlock the secrets that shadow Arkham — before you become the next victim.

I remember when Arkham Asylum was coming out. I was excited as everyone else, but not sure just how good it was going to be. I thought it was just going to be another flop in the super hero genre. Well, I must have not been all there up stairs cause it was awesome. Excitement:5, Challenge:5 (if you play on Hard first like I did), Graphics:5 (probably the best looking third person game i've seen in a while) Length:5 (about 15+ hours, and that's not including the challenges and finishing up finding all the riddles and trophies.)
I caught onto this one quick from playing the previous one. I jumped into Hard mode like I did the first time, only this time a bit easier due to playing it before. I'm not your average game player who loves first person shooters, I prefer third person and i'm not the best at playing games on Hard, but there's something about this game and the freeflow combat system that makes you an elite gamer when playing on Hard, no matter your skill level. I started off the first one a button masher, and that will get you into trouble. Once I relaxed and hit one button at a time, like strike, or counter, etc. This game started to get pretty easy on Hard most of the time. After a some armor upgrades and playing some of the challenges, i've realized this is the best combat system in any third person action game i've ever played. So addicting, I found myself wanting more. Like most games on Hard, I'd want to run or not fight. This game changed that.
If you played the first and know what i'm talking about, then get it if you want to enjoy it again, or get another 1000gs. If you've never played this game and have thought about picking it up, then do so. 50$ is a steal for this game with all the maps that I had to get extra with the first one. It also has the option of playing it in 3D, and you can turn that off anytime during the game if you get tired of wearing the glasses. But the game still looks amazing with or without them. So please, do yourself a favor and pick this up. Lay explosive gel, throw remote controlled batarangs, grapple enemies over a ledge, or sneak up behind em' for the quiet kill. Your choice. Batman AA GOTYE puts the tools in your hands as you progress through this amazing game. Can't wait for AA 2 due out early 2011.
